Martial arts for children in Belgrade
Karate, judo, taekwondo and aikido clubs that take children. Everything here is from each provider's own page, with the date we read it. No prices, no timetables.
Updated September 2026 · providers' own pages read 1 September 2026, for the 2026/27 season
Seven providers in Belgrade publish, on a page of their own, that they teach a martial art to children. Three of the international schools in this guide also run it themselves — BIS, EFB and London Gates — which is the half of the picture no activity directory carries.
All seven, alphabetically
| Provider | Ages | Where | Their page |
|---|---|---|---|
| Aikido klub Novi Beograd | primary school years 1-4 and 5-8 | Novi Beograd | www.aikidonovibeograd.co.rs |
| Beogradski džudo i sambo klub | 4-6, 6-8 and 9+ | Rakovica | beogradskijudoklub.rs |
| Džudo klub Crvena zvezda | groups spanning 4-18 across sections | Savski Venac, Košutnjak, Novi Beograd, Vračar, Voždovac | www.judoclubredstar.rs |
| Karate klub Japan | from 4 | Novi Beograd, Žarkovo, Banovo Brdo, Senjak, Palilula | www.karateklubjapan.rs |
| Karate za decu | groups from 3-4 upwards, through school age | Novi Beograd | karatezadecu.com |
| Ki aikido klub Musaši | from 5 | Vračar, Novi Beograd | www.musasi.org |
| Taekwondo klub Galeb | 4-7 and 7-12 | Voždovac | www.tkdgaleb.org.rs |

Schools in this guide that run it too
| School | What it names | Who can join | Source |
|---|---|---|---|
| BIS | capoeira, karate | For its own pupils, as far as the school says | Their page |
| EFB | capoeira | For its own pupils, as far as the school says | Their page |
| London Gates | fencing, wushu | For its own pupils, as far as the school says | Their page |
Taken from each school's own activities page. A school is absent from this table either because it names nothing in this category or because it publishes no list at all — which schools publish one is set out on the index.

Questions families ask
Which martial art starts youngest?
Karate. Karate klub Japan takes children from four and Karate za decu runs a group from three. Aikido and judo generally start at four or five.
Are these clubs spread across the city?
More than any other category here. Several run in a dozen or more primary school halls across different neighbourhoods, so there is usually one close by.
